The Global Agenda for Sustainable Livestock (GASL) is launching a series of webinars, developed jointly with its broader network of partners, to kick off its work in support to the International Year of Rangelands and Pastoralists (IYRP) and the International Year of the Woman Farmer (IYWF) in 2026. These observances provide an important platform to recognize the contributions of pastoralists, rangeland communities, and women farmers to sustainable food systems and rural development.
As part of its commitment to supporting the objectives of the International Years, GASL has worked closely with a diverse task force composed of numerous GASL partners to identify key priority themes, ensure diversity across all sessions, and reflect global perspectives and on-the-ground realities. The seven webinars (listed below) will showcase shared knowledge, field experience, and innovative solutions emerging from stakeholders engaged in pastoral and grazing livestock systems. They aim to deepen collective understanding of the challenges and opportunities facing rangeland communities and highlight how coordinated multistakeholder action can contribute to the success of the 2026 International Years.
Each webinar will feature expert insights and partner-led case studies, with opportunities for dialogue among participants. Agenda and registration details for each session will be announced closer to the date.
- 9 December 2025 - Innovating governance for sustainable rangelands and pastoralists livelihoods.
- 10 December 2025 - Rangelands and pastoralism in times of protracted crises.
- 14 January 2026 - Consumer awareness and valorization of products from grazing livestock systems.
- 23 January 2026 - Silvopastoral systems for sustainable livestock transformation.
- 4 February 2026 - Synthesizing evidence on pastoral and grazing livestock systems as solution to sustainable development.
- 18 February 2026 - Science-based communication on the multifunctionality of pastoral systems / livestock grazing systems for policy and action.
- 4 March 2026 - The role of women and youth in pastoralism.
